Buffalo Chicken Dip Recipe

Ingredients:  
Ingredients:  
1 package (8 oz) cream cheese
1 1/2 c finely chopped cooked chicken ( or canned chicken)
1/2 c Blue Cheese Dressing
1/2 c Buffalo wing sauce
2 stalks celery, finely chopped (optional)

Directions:
Directions:
Mix all ingredients in medium microwaveable bowl. Microwave on high 5 min. or until cream cheese is melted, and mixture is heated through, stirring after 3 min.
Serve hot with Wheat Thin crackers, celery sticks or tortilla chips.

Number Of Servings:
Number Of Servings:
20
Preparation Time:
Preparation Time:
10 minutes
